Abstract (en)

[origin: FR2669338A1] Peptide fragments from the env protein of FIH (feline immunodeficiency virus), their application in diagnosis of feline immunodeficiency; peptide antifragment antibodies and their applications indiagnosis and treatment of feline immunodeficiency. These peptide fragments comprise a portion of an env protein of the feline immunodeficiency virus (FIV) between the amino acid 66 and the terminal C amino acid of the transmembrane (TM) env protein, between 5 and 50 amino acids and at least one epitope. The peptide antifragment antibodies are obtained by immunization of a suitable animal with at least one peptide fragment having an affinity for the peptide, and are able to recognise the FIV env protein, the FIV and/or the cells expressing the FIV.
